Wheeler's Domination! Phillies Crush Padres in Shutout Victory!

Zack Wheeler delivered a masterful performance, pitching eight shutout innings and racking up 10 strikeouts, as the Philadelphia Phillies defeated the San Diego Padres 4-0 on Monday night. The victory marked a strong start to the week and the homestand for the Phillies, who are looking to solidify their position in the NL East.

Wheeler's Stellar Performance

Wheeler's performance was nothing short of dominant. He allowed only six hits and didn't issue a single walk. His fastball and curveball were particularly effective, generating 19 swings and misses. This outing was his longest of the season, and he expressed his satisfaction with being able to pitch deep into the game.

"I mean, what can you say about him?" said Phillies manager Rob Thomson. "He's just been phenomenal the entire month."

Phillies' Strong Month

The Phillies finished June with a 14-13 record, and despite some offensive inconsistencies, they sit two games ahead of the New York Mets in the NL East. Only the Los Angeles Dodgers have a better record in the National League. Wheeler's exceptional performance has been a key factor in their success.

Wheeler capped off one of the most dominant regular-season months of his career with three straight scoreless outings. He only allowed two runs in his five June starts and walked seven with 42 strikeouts. Thomson highlighted Wheeler's incredible month, stating, "I'm not sure if I've had a pitcher that - whether I'm coaching or managing - that has had a month like that. He was pretty much dominant the whole month."
